Creature that can live for a very long time

Italian biologists working at the Zoological Station in Naples have studied one of the most mysterious creatures, as it can live forever.

The Biologist magazine indicates that this mysterious creature is the jellyfish Turritopsis dohrnii, whose representatives, according to researchers, live about 66 million years, that is, they were floating in the oceans before the extinction of the dinosaurs.

The researchers discovered that this type of jellyfish can practically age backward (aging in the opposite direction), and then return to growth from scratch.

Biologists have been able to recreate this cycle in the lab, and have shown how jellyfish revert to childhood up to ten times a year. Researchers have identified more than 1,000 genes linked to aging and DNA recovery.

Scientists continue to study these unique creatures, as they may shed light on the mechanisms of eternal life.
